The Senate Judiciary Subcommittee on Courts and Administrative Practice held a hearing on June 21, 1994, to assess and make necessary changes on the Foreign Sovereign Immunities Act to eliminate problems with jurisdiction when civil litigants sue terrorist states for acts of torture outside the United States.
